How to Improve WiFi Coverage?
Table Of Contents
There are several steps you can take to improve WiFi coverage in your home:
- Place of Router
- Use of Range Extenders
- Upgrade to mesh WiFi system
- Adjustment of router antennae
- Use of a Wifi analyzer app
Place of Router
Place your router in a central location: Position your router in a central location to ensure the best coverage throughout your home.
Use range extenders:
If you have a large home or thick walls that are blocking the WiFi signal, you can use range extenders to boost the signal and improve coverage.
Upgrade to a mesh WiFi system:
Mesh WiFi systems use multiple devices that work together to create a seamless, high-quality WiFi network throughout your home.
Adjust the router’s antennae:
If your router has adjustable antennae, you can try adjusting them to see if it improves the WiFi signal.
Use a WiFi analyzer app:
A WiFi analyzer app can help you identify any areas of your home where the WiFi signal is weak and suggest ways to improve it.
By following these tips, you can help to improve WiFi usage in your home.
How to upgrade to a mesh Wifi system?
To upgrade to a mesh WiFi system, you’ll need to follow these steps:
- Research mesh WiFi systems and decide on a specific model that fits your needs.
- Purchase the mesh WiFi system and make sure that you have all the necessary equipment, including a modem and router (if needed).
- Follow the instructions provided by the manufacturer to properly set up the mesh WiFi system. This may involve connecting the system to your modem and router, and connecting the individual mesh points to power outlets.
- Configure the mesh WiFi system using the manufacturer’s app or web-based interface. This will typically involve creating a network name and password, as well as setting up any additional features or settings.
- Disconnect your old WiFi system and connect your devices to the new mesh WiFi network.
- Test the new mesh WiFi system to make sure it is working properly and providing coverage throughout your home.
Remember to keep the manufacturer’s instructions and documentation in case you need to refer to them later.
